Etorphine and shuttle-box self-stimulation in the rat.

作者信息

Baltzer J H, Levitt R A, Furby J E

出版信息

Pharmacol Biochem Behav. 1977 Nov;7(5):413-6. doi: 10.1016/0091-3057(77)90207-6.

Abstract

Rats were trained to turn rewarding electrical brain stimulation on and off by crossing back and forth in a shuttle-box. Moderate doses of the narcotic analgesic, etorphine, increased mean ON times while having little effect on OFF times. Tolerance did not develop to the reward enhancement action over five consecutive days of injections. This paradigm seems valuable for exploration of the reinforcing properties of narcotic drugs.
